yeah there exists a crude way which is not very accureate but works.
Run gtop the look for the programs name in the list (run the program if it 
isnt) the subtract shared mem usage from total memory usage and u have it. 
But it can be  wron as the shared memory for that matter a library can only 
be used that prog only so look for it.
Read the gtop manual for more info.
